Allowable temperature rises are based upon a reference ambient temperature of 40oC.
Operation temperature is reference temperature, plus allowable temperature rise, plus
allowance for "hot spot" winding.
40 oC + 105 oC + 10 oC
= 155 oC
In general a motor should not operate with temperatures above the maximum. Each 10 oC
rise above the rating may reduce the motor lifetime by one half.
Temperature Tolerance Class B is the most common insulation class used on most 60Hz
(USA motors) Temperature Tolerance Class F is the most common for international and 50
Hz motors.
